Chelsea have made a renewed approach to sign Romelu Lukaku from Inter Milan.
The European champions offered around £88million plus Marcos Alonso but the proposal was rejected by Inter who insist Lukaku needs to stay.
Chelsea have turned back to the Belgian international as Borussia Dortmund are refusing to sell their prime target Erling Haaland.


Lukaku scored 24 goals last season to help guide Inter to the league title. He was sold by Chelsea to Everton in 2014 then turned down the chance to rejoin the Blues three years later when he opted for Manchester United.
